Free Hex Editor Neo is a free, open source binary file editor that allows users to view and edit hexadecimal data. It has a simple, customizable interface and supports large files up to 248 GB.

Hex Fiend is a fast and clever open source hex editor for macOS. It has a simple, easy-to-use interface for viewing and editing binary files in hexadecimal or ASCII. Useful for analyzing raw data, inspecting disk images, patching software, and more.
